#d4d737 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d4d737 is composed of 83.1% red, 84.3%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.4%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 61.1 degrees, a saturation of 66.7% and a lightness of 52.9%. #d4d737 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6e with #a9af00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#d4d737

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0d03 is the darkest color, while #fefef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#d4d737

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8d81 is the less saturated color, while #f8fc12 is the most saturated one.
